Sprouts of Promise Foundation ("SOPF") was formed with the goal of educating both children and adults on the importance of healthy eating. With the obesity rate continuing to rise, bringing increased awareness to healthy food choices is critical. Specifically, SOPF will seek to make the community aware of the valuable benefits of locally grown fresh fruits and vegetables in one's daily food decisions. SOPF will accomplish this goal with two vehicles of education: 1) in-school education and 2) fresh fruit and vegetable distribution.
